ODBC桥接Oracle实现高效的数据接入(odbc与oracle)

ODBC桥接Oracle:实现高效的数据接入

ODBC(Open Database Connectivity,开放式数据库连接)是一种面向数据库的应用程序接口(API),用于访问各种数据库管理系统(DBMS)。ODBC桥接Oracle可以实现高效的数据接入,让用户更快捷地使用Oracle数据库。

一、ODBC桥接Oracle的作用

ODBC桥接Oracle可以连接Oracle数据库,从而实现对Oracle数据库中的数据的操作。它可以让其他应用程序访问Oracle数据库中的数据,如Excel、Access等。此外,ODBC桥接Oracle还可以连接其他数据库管理系统,如MySQL、SQL Server等,使得这些数据库也能访问Oracle数据库中的数据。

二、ODBC桥接Oracle的实现方法

ODBC桥接Oracle可以通过以下几种方式实现:

1. Oracle提供的ODBC驱动程序

Oracle公司提供了ODBC驱动程序,名为Oracle ODBC驱动程序,可以从Oracle官网下载和安装。使用Oracle ODBC驱动程序可以方便地连接Oracle数据库,并支持SQL。我们需要在系统中安装Oracle ODBC驱动程序。接着,在ODBC数据源管理员中创建一个新的数据源,选择”Oracle ODBC Driver”作为ODBC驱动程序,配置连接参数(如服务器地址、用户名、密码等),然后连接Oracle数据库。

2. 第三方提供的ODBC驱动程序

除了使用Oracle提供的ODBC驱动程序以外,还可以使用第三方提供的ODBC驱动程序进行连接Oracle数据库。比如,Easysoft公司提供的Easysoft ODBC-Oracle Driver。安装Easysoft ODBC-Oracle Driver后,在ODBC数据源管理员中创建一个新的数据源,选择”Easysoft ODBC-Oracle Driver”作为ODBC驱动程序,配置连接参数(如服务器地址、用户名、密码等),然后连接Oracle数据库。

3. 使用OLE DB Provider for ODBC驱动程序

使用OLE DB Provider for ODBC驱动程序也可以实现ODBC桥接Oracle。需要在系统中安装OLE DB Provider for ODBC驱动程序,然后在OLE DB数据源管理员中创建一个新的数据源,选择”Microsoft ODBC数据源”作为数据源类型,配置连接参数(如服务器地址、用户名、密码等),然后连接Oracle数据库。

三、ODBC桥接Oracle的优缺点

1. 优点

ODBC桥接Oracle具有以下几个优点:

(1)可移植性好:ODBC标准通过了包括Windows、UNIX和Linux等多种操作系统的认证,因此它们的数据源都可以被ODBC访问。

(2)灵活性强:ODBC驱动程序是可插拔的,可以切换使用不同的ODBC驱动程序来访问Oracle数据库。

(3)性能高:ODBC桥接Oracle可以实现高效的数据接入,让用户更快捷地使用Oracle数据库。

2. 缺点

ODBC桥接Oracle的缺点主要表现在以下几个方面:

(1)不支持所有的Oracle特性:ODBC驱动程序提供的Oracle功能有限,并不支持所有Oracle的特性,如PL/SQL代码。

(2)对性能有一定影响:ODBC桥接Oracle需要进行数据类型转换,而这种转换对性能有一定的影响。

(3)不太稳定:ODBC驱动程序不太稳定,在某些情况下可能会出现连接中断等问题。

四、总结

ODBC桥接Oracle是一种实现高效的数据接入的方法,可以让用户更快捷地使用Oracle数据库。其优点在于可移植性好、灵活性强、性能高,但缺点在于不支持所有的Oracle特性、对性能有一定影响、不太稳定。不过,通过选择合适的ODBC驱动程序、优化数据类型转换和提高连接稳定性等方式可以解决这些问题。


数据运维技术 » ODBC桥接Oracle实现高效的数据接入(odbc与oracle)